Recommended Suspension Upgrade for a 2014 KZ 235RK Sportsman Fifth Wheel Trailer
Question:
Hello I have a 2014 KZ 235RK Sportsman fifth wheel and have been looking to upgrade my suspension. I have the tall Dexter 13-10 equalizer that measures 4 inches from the bottom bolt holes to the top bolt hole. I have ruled out Dexter E-Z Flex and Lippert Equa-Flex because they seem to replace a Dexter 13-104 equalizer that is 2 inches from top bolt hole to bottom bolt hole, that would drop my trailer 2 inches which I would not want to do because I dont think I would have proper clearance in the wheel wells. The description in the Lippert Center Point states it will raise your trailer 2 inches, is Lippert assuming that the trailer has a Dexter 13-104 two inch equalizer? If so am I right in assuming that my trailer, with the Dexter 13-10 equalizer, height would not be effected ? Thank you
asked by: Jeremy T
Expert Reply:
I have a solution for you but it's not the Lippert Center Point Air-Ride Suspension # LC1565391, you were looking at. This suspension will still increase the height on your trailer by 2 inches because of the way the unit mounts. I have linked a picture from the instructions to show you this.
I would instead recommend the Lippert Bolt-On Shock Kit # LC281281 for 3 inch axle tubes, or if you happen to have the 2-3/8 inch axle tube you will need # LC281255. These will simply bolt on to your axle and improve your ride. These shocks help to efficiently manage axle spring movement to provide a smoother, more comfortable ride. This will allow you to keep your existing equalizer and not affect the height of your fifth wheel setup. Since you have a tandem axle you may want to install one kit on each axle but that is left up to the fifth wheel driver; if it were me I would test it out with the one and if I felt like I needed more I'd do the other.
